Vistra Zürich AG seeks a Senior AI Engineer in AI, CH to build and optimize end-to-end machine learning pipelines and AI-driven data solutions.

The company aims to simplify global business complexities to drive client progress. In this permanent, full-time role, the engineer reports to the Engineering Lead and focuses on creating robust AI systems that streamline operations and enhance product capabilities.

Responsibilities

  • Manage the complete machine learning lifecycle, including data processing, model fine-tuning, testing, deployment, and ongoing optimization while applying MLOps standards.
  • Design custom AI workflows that combine neural networks, decision trees, and rule-based systems to solve specific business problems.
  • Develop and maintain AI-powered data pipelines for handling structured and unstructured documents using AWS Bedrock and related AWS services.
  • Condense large model behaviors into smaller, custom multimodal models that process both text and images, training them manually.
  • Assess and deploy automation tools to improve corporate compliance workflows.
  • Partner with cross-functional groups to define requirements, engineer features, tune models, and conduct code reviews.
  • Ensure data governance, security, and quality are maintained throughout the data lifecycle.
  • Integrate AI functionalities into products by collaborating closely with engineering teams.
  • Stay updated on new AI and data technologies to improve existing tools and processes.
  • Provide technical guidance during code reviews to uphold best practices in AI and data engineering.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a closely related discipline.
  • Five to seven years of professional experience in AI or data engineering.
  • Strong proficiency in programming languages such as Python or Node.js.
  • Deep understanding of ETL/ELT processes, data warehousing, and pipeline orchestration.
  • Solid grasp of the mathematical principles behind training AI models, including loss functions, optimization, attention mechanisms, and convolutional networks.
  • Clear understanding of transformer architecture and its training dynamics.
  • Hands-on experience in developing, tuning, and deploying machine learning models.
  • Familiarity with REST APIs or GraphQL.
  • Experience working within Scrum or Agile software development environments.
  • Strong analytical, problem-solving, and communication abilities.

Nice to have

  • Experience with Next.js and TypeScript.
  • Knowledge of Reinforcement Learning with Human Feedback (RLHF).
  • Familiarity with Terraform or other Infrastructure as Code tools.
  • Exposure to large language models or generative AI techniques.
  • Experience with advanced data visualization tools or analytics platforms.
